SUMMARY & BACKGROUND:
This legislation provides funding for a variety of programs both for the administration of the CDBG program and programs operated internally by various City Departments and operations, Community Development Corporations, and Social Service agencies. This legislation authorizes the acceptance, deposit, appropriation and expenditure estimated to be $6,711,564 as well as the expenditure of CDBG carryover funds in the amount of $1,035,000 from all years prior to program year 2019 (45th) in federal funds and more specifically, the One Year Action Plan for the 2019 Program Year to be submitted to HUD on June 25th, 2019.

The financial impact of this Ordinance is the receipt of $6,711,564 from HUD to the City of Toledo for the administration of the CDBG Program as well as the allocation of funding to Community Development Corporations and various Social Service agencies in the Toledo community. Also, the expenditure of CDBG carryover funds in the amount of $1,035,000 from all years prior to program year 2019 (45th).
